Custom 2-Cylinder 4-Post Hydraulic Cargo Lift | Pitless Freight Solution

Engineered for industrial facilities where excavation is not feasible, this 2-cylinder 4-post hydraulic cargo lift offers a robust pitless solution for vertical freight transport. The system features a 3,000kg load capacity and a 3,750mm travel height, supported by high-strength 125H guide rails. It integrates an automated door linkage system and a 10-degree entry ramp, allowing for seamless forklift and manual pallet jack access. With its wireless remote control and PLC-based logic, this customized lift ensures stable, synchronized, and safe material handling between mezzanine levels in warehouses and manufacturing plants.

Specification & Configuration

Parameter Unit Configuration Details Customization Options
Rated Load Capacity kg 3,000 Tailored to specific industrial load requirements
Max. Vertical Travel mm 3,750 Custom designed per floor-to-floor height
Platform Size mm 2,000 x 1,500 Dimensions fully customizable to cargo size
Number of Floor Stops levels 2 Stops / 2 Openings Scalable for multi-level facilities
Guide Rail Type 125H x 4 rails Sized based on capacity and lifting height
Hydraulic Cylinders mm Ø80-60 x 2 Sized to meet exact payload demands
Power Unit kW 4 Upgraded power packs available for higher speeds
Power Supply V/Hz 380V / 50Hz / 3-Phase Global voltage compatibility (220V – 480V)
Landing Gates m 2 Rolling Doors (W2.1 x H2.3) Interlocked swing doors or automated gates
Access Configuration Pitless with 10° Ramp (680mm) Designed for pit-mount or floor-level loading

Features

  • Synchronized Dual-Cylinder & 4-Post Stability: Engineered with a 2-cylinder, 4-rail (125H) architecture to ensure balanced force distribution and exceptional platform stability during high-tonnage lifting.

  • Pitless Installation Versatility: Specifically designed for facilities where floor excavation is impossible; the system mounts directly to the existing concrete floor, utilizing a 10-degree entry ramp for forklift access.

  • Integrated Roller Door Linkage: Features an automated control logic that synchronizes the lift’s operation with the PVC rolling doors, ensuring the lift remains stationary until all safety barriers are secured.

  • Forklift-Friendly Entry Ramp: Equipped with a custom-engineered 680mm long ramp with a gentle 10-degree incline, facilitating smooth transitions for manual pallet jacks and heavy-duty forklifts.

  • High-Strength 125H Guide Rail System: Utilizes industrial-grade 125H structural steel rails to eliminate platform sway and ensure precise vertical alignment over the 3,750mm travel range.

  • Advanced Wireless & PLC Control: Incorporates a localized control cabinet combined with wireless remote capabilities, allowing for flexible operation and real-time status monitoring from various floor levels.

  • Multi-Layer Safety Guarding: Features 1.2m high platform guardrails and a full-height diamond-mesh outer enclosure (20x40mm) to prevent unauthorized access and protect personnel during high-capacity cycles.

Every custom unit undergoes a mandatory Factory Acceptance Test (FAT) prior to dispatch. This includes continuous operational testing at 100% rated load, static overload testing at [120% / 125%] capacity, and the physical triggering of all mechanical anti-fall and hydraulic safety interlocks. FAT documentation and video proof are included in your engineering package.
